St. Pierre Baptiste, Quebec (1911 census)
St. Pierre Baptiste was a census subdivision in Quebec, recorded in the 1911 Census of Canada with a population of 830. The administrative centroid was at approximately 46.217°N, 71.611°W.
Population
In 1911, St. Pierre Baptiste had a population of 830: 426 male and 404 female residents. Population density was 23.0 people per square mile.
Population trajectory across census years
| Year | Population |
|---|---|
| 1891 | 901 |
| 1901 | 877 |
| 1911 | 830 |
| 1921 | 884 |
